Mac OSX下編譯安裝PostgreSQL

來源:互聯網
上載者:User

Mac OSX下編譯安裝PostgreSQL

原先使用的是官方提供的安裝包,但是安裝包會建立postgre這個使用者,在登陸介面看的有點不爽,搜尋了半天竟然沒有找到如何在osx下編譯安裝的教程,而且如果是按照官方文檔的編譯安裝辦法一定會讓你崩潰,本著源碼安裝都類似的想法,根據以往在Linux下的經驗竟然一把通過了,注意要安裝COMMANDER LINE DEVELOPERS就是了。

./configure

make

sudo mkdir /u01


sudo mkdir -p /u01/pgdata

sudo chown -R bkjia:staff /u01/pgdata

sudo make install

vi .bash_profile

export PGDATA=/u01/pgdata


export PG_HOME=/usr/local/pgsql


export PGDATABASE=postgres

export PATH=/usr/local/bin:$PG_HOME/bin:$PATH

export LD_LIBRARY_PATH=$PG_HOME/lib:$LD_LIBRARY_PATH

export DYLD_LIBRARY_PATH=$PG_HOME/lib:$DYLD_LIBRARY_PATH

 


initdb /u01/pgdata -E utf8

pg_ctl -l $PGDATA/server.log start

 


bkjia:~ gtlions$ ps -ef | grep postgres
  501  1624  1622  0  9:05上午 ??        0:00.00 postgres: checkpointer process 
  501  1625  1622  0  9:05上午 ??        0:00.02 postgres: writer process 
  501  1626  1622  0  9:05上午 ??        0:00.00 postgres: wal writer process 
  501  1627  1622  0  9:05上午 ??        0:00.00 postgres: autovacuum launcher process 
  501  1628  1622  0  9:05上午 ??        0:00.00 postgres: stats collector process 
  501  1622    1  0  9:05上午 ttys001    0:00.02 /usr/local/pgsql/bin/postgres
  501  1636  1613  0  9:06上午 ttys001    0:00.00 grep postgres
bkjia:~ gtlions$ psql -l
                                List of databases
  Name    |  Owner  | Encoding |  Collate  |    Ctype    |  Access privileges 
-----------+---------+----------+-------------+-------------+---------------------
 postgres  | bkjia | UTF8    | zh_CN.UTF-8 | zh_CN.UTF-8 |
 template0 | bkjia | UTF8    | zh_CN.UTF-8 | zh_CN.UTF-8 | =c/bkjia        +
          |        |          |            |            | bkjia=CTc/gtlions
 template1 | bkjia | UTF8    | zh_CN.UTF-8 | zh_CN.UTF-8 | =c/bkjia        +
          |        |          |            |            | bkjia=CTc/gtlions
(3 rows)

bkjia:~ gtlions$ psql -ac "select version();"
select version();
                                                              version                                                             
-----------------------------------------------------------------------------------------------------------------------------------
 PostgreSQL 9.3.5 on x86_64-apple-darwin14.0.0, compiled by Apple LLVM version 6.0 (clang-600.0.51) (based on LLVM 3.5svn), 64-bit
(1 row)

bkjia:~ gtlions$

-EOF-

------------------------------------華麗麗的分割線------------------------------------

CentOS 6.3環境下yum安裝PostgreSQL 9.3

PostgreSQL緩衝詳述

Windows平台編譯 PostgreSQL

Ubuntu下LAPP(Linux+Apache+PostgreSQL+PHP)環境的配置與安裝

Ubuntu上的phppgAdmin安裝及配置

CentOS平台下安裝PostgreSQL9.3

PostgreSQL配置Streaming Replication叢集

如何在CentOS 7/6.5/6.4 下安裝PostgreSQL 9.3 與 phpPgAdmin 

------------------------------------華麗麗的分割線------------------------------------

PostgreSQL 的詳細介紹:請點這裡
PostgreSQL 的:請點這裡

本文永久更新連結地址:

相關文章

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.